Vizag Gas Leak: YSRCP MLAs insensitive comment draws flak

Karanam Dharmasri, the YSRCP MLA of Chodavaram, has made an insensitive comment during a TV debate. During the loud debate, which involved some saber-rattling, the politician suggested that many residents of Vizag are feeling sorry that someone in their family didn't die so they could have received Rs 1 Cr from the government as ex-gratia.

"I shouldn't be saying this. But it's a fact that many there are saying that a death in the family would have enriched them by Rs 1 Cr," Karanam Dharmasri alleged. Following the comment, the host is heard commenting that it's inappropriate on the politician's part to make such a dishonorable remark.

Sections of TDP leaders have slammed the MLA, so also many on social media. Nallari Kishore Kumar Reddy of the TDP shot back saying that the MLA shouldn't attribute such thinking to people.

The Vizag Gas Leak has seen about a dozen deaths so far.
